Guidelines suggest applying foliar fungicides under the following conditions for
intermediate hybrids
Give this one a try later!
- disease symptoms are present on the third leaf below the ear or higher on
50% of the plants examined
- field is within an area with a history of foliar disease problems
- previous crop was corn
- there is a surface residue of 35% or more
- weather is warm and humid

What kind of damage does alfalfa weevil cause?
Give this one a try later!
- larvae skeletonize leaves, causing fields to appear "frosted"
- adults "feather" the leaves and chew on stems
Economic Thresholds:
-at first cutting: >3 larvae per stem and 20% of the tips skeletonized
-later cuttings: feeding on 50% of crowns and no regrowth for 3-6 days
